Scott Richmond
|
2b2875720f
|
fix key_up bug in ludus.js
|
2025-07-06 18:43:35 -04:00 |
|
Scott Richmond
|
6eb28888ca
|
improve (but not fully fix?) reported line numbers in tracebacks
|
2025-07-06 18:27:43 -04:00 |
|
Scott Richmond
|
14d07e40de
|
fix guard clause bug in function calls
|
2025-07-06 17:53:10 -04:00 |
|
Scott Richmond
|
64a02bec08
|
get doc! to where it needs to be; make show much longer
|
2025-07-06 17:18:37 -04:00 |
|
Scott Richmond
|
fb797fcd87
|
oxidize index_of and indices_of for dissociated press
|
2025-07-06 16:52:54 -04:00 |
|
Scott Richmond
|
a75a5b8881
|
have rust make words
|
2025-07-06 16:39:29 -04:00 |
|
Scott Richmond
|
1c7d5b4782
|
do some things and stuff?
|
2025-07-06 16:17:21 -04:00 |
|
Scott Richmond
|
1fcd5b0f98
|
asdf
|
2025-07-06 12:08:57 -04:00 |
|
Scott Richmond
|
0ecaaaa258
|
wire up keyboard events
|
2025-07-06 01:40:03 -04:00 |
|
Scott Richmond
|
e41d6b802b
|
use NotNan as number representation
|
2025-07-06 00:27:50 -04:00 |
|
Scott Richmond
|
d8c999d5ab
|
add pow, work on sets
|
2025-07-05 23:56:10 -04:00 |
|
Scott Richmond
|
a95f575260
|
js & rust code for key inputs
|
2025-07-05 23:33:39 -04:00 |
|
Scott Richmond
|
e4e32bb308
|
improve panic message, slightly
|
2025-07-05 22:40:11 -04:00 |
|
Scott Richmond
|
8e75713cd7
|
debug multiturtles?
|
2025-07-05 18:36:01 -04:00 |
|
Scott Richmond
|
84101711f2
|
oops: implement called keywords!
|
2025-07-05 15:49:36 -04:00 |
|
Scott Richmond
|
369f8a54f4
|
do some work on linking, unravel it, spawn! is now a normal fn
|
2025-07-05 14:45:50 -04:00 |
|
Scott Richmond
|
a38a686a76
|
revert spawn! as a special form
|
2025-07-05 14:39:17 -04:00 |
|
Scott Richmond
|
10692b4b41
|
update validator
|
2025-07-04 17:44:44 -04:00 |
|
Scott Richmond
|
bbdab93cf0
|
spawn is now a special form
|
2025-07-04 17:24:54 -04:00 |
|
Scott Richmond
|
8ce6a33573
|
stringify -> show in explicit panics
|
2025-07-04 16:17:55 -04:00 |
|
Scott Richmond
|
3b8d3ff5e3
|
consolidate js functions
|
2025-07-04 14:10:27 -04:00 |
|
Scott Richmond
|
9228e060bb
|
keep working on panics: tracebacks sort of work?
|
2025-07-04 14:10:03 -04:00 |
|
Scott Richmond
|
050a0f987d
|
also put the new panic mod under version control
|
2025-07-04 01:23:31 -04:00 |
|
Scott Richmond
|
0d8b42662b
|
working on panics
|
2025-07-04 01:23:16 -04:00 |
|
Scott Richmond
|
f97f6670bd
|
pretty good parsing errors
|
2025-07-03 23:23:14 -04:00 |
|
Scott Richmond
|
d6a004d9ac
|
scanning errors are now nice
|
2025-07-03 20:45:55 -04:00 |
|
Scott Richmond
|
c6709bb2e8
|
use serde to serialize the things
|
2025-07-03 20:22:11 -04:00 |
|
Scott Richmond
|
9f9f59b33b
|
string keys on dicts now fully work
|
2025-07-03 15:30:51 -04:00 |
|
Scott Richmond
|
659fdd3506
|
add string keys to dicts
|
2025-07-03 12:41:00 -04:00 |
|
Scott Richmond
|
d334e483a5
|
work on errors
|
2025-07-02 23:47:02 -04:00 |
|
Scott Richmond
|
2ffff9edd9
|
properly scan escape chars
|
2025-07-02 20:54:21 -04:00 |
|
Scott Richmond
|
28d6dc24f0
|
make an attempt at fixing string escaping
|
2025-07-02 19:44:12 -04:00 |
|
Scott Richmond
|
0cd682de21
|
method syntax sugar achieved
|
2025-07-02 19:29:49 -04:00 |
|
Scott Richmond
|
12389ae371
|
do and panic are now simple forms
|
2025-07-02 17:29:09 -04:00 |
|
Scott Richmond
|
6bdb9779d8
|
don't discard initial messages
|
2025-07-02 16:56:30 -04:00 |
|
Scott Richmond
|
cfe8009861
|
ready handshake for better message passing
|
2025-07-02 14:51:42 -04:00 |
|
Scott Richmond
|
116a5b2ed9
|
prevent rust panic on kill signal
|
2025-07-02 13:44:26 -04:00 |
|
Scott Richmond
|
9414dc64d9
|
actually (?!) fix drunk turtle problem
|
2025-07-01 20:10:24 -04:00 |
|
Scott Richmond
|
f8983d24a4
|
another wasm release
|
2025-07-01 19:20:33 -04:00 |
|
Scott Richmond
|
b7ff0eda80
|
get reading input up and running
|
2025-07-01 19:04:38 -04:00 |
|
Scott Richmond
|
5b2fd5e2d7
|
get fetch up & running
|
2025-07-01 18:52:03 -04:00 |
|
Scott Richmond
|
b12d0e00aa
|
get input working
|
2025-07-01 16:59:42 -04:00 |
|
Scott Richmond
|
1ec60b9362
|
get commands wired up, probs
|
2025-07-01 14:35:36 -04:00 |
|
Scott Richmond
|
400bd5864b
|
fix FF event loop bug
|
2025-07-01 12:54:11 -04:00 |
|
Scott Richmond
|
2f3f362f49
|
hook the things up and discover a possible stop-the-world bug
|
2025-07-01 00:43:01 -04:00 |
|
Scott Richmond
|
4eceb62ce5
|
integration work continues
|
2025-06-30 18:59:59 -04:00 |
|
Scott Richmond
|
173fdb913c
|
also add the new io file
|
2025-06-30 12:49:07 -04:00 |
|
Scott Richmond
|
bc49ece0cf
|
stub out first pass of io system
|
2025-06-30 12:48:50 -04:00 |
|
Scott Richmond
|
5478e5e40e
|
use a hashset instead of vec for dead ids
|
2025-06-29 18:14:06 -04:00 |
|
Scott Richmond
|
c62b5c903d
|
update chumsky, lose ariadne, update parser to conform to new chumsky
|
2025-06-29 18:08:44 -04:00 |
|